Transaction 77118c08d78f2c5977a86b53b9c48633fe969c31d24f18a2a0a4985afc85c505
1 Input
1 Output
-
77118c08d78f2c5977a86b53b9c48633fe969c31d24f18a2a0a4985afc85c505:0
- value
- 124524
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75f398422a04b0877d4ab001582ec67ac6d98f80 OP_EQUAL
- address
- 3CSgoFNJZvHuWGedmfjps9QNCwPfPnCqhz